This "Climat"

The name of the "Villerange" Climat comes from the Latin "Villar-Anicas", which means "a rural estate". Archaeologists have found the remains of a Gallo-Roman estate.

Terroir

Terroir: Clay-limestone terroir with a predominance of clay in the middle of the slope Care: Pruned short to encourage vigour in these old vines Age: 50 years
